> >> Proposed changes
> >> ===============
> >>
> >> 1. Change the logo font to Alte Haas Grotesk Bold with italics applied
> by
> >> Inkscape
> >> 2. Change the highlighted letter from 'a' to 'v' and replace the v with
> two
> >> Apache Feathers
> >> 3. Adopt the (currently unnamed) owl as our mascot
> >>

> >> Logo Rational
> >> ===========
> >>
> >> If we do some searches for the Maven logo:
> >>
> >>
> >>
> https://www.google.com/search?site=imghp&tbm=isch&q=maven+logo&oq=maven+logo
> >>
> >>
> >>
> http://www.bing.com/images/search?q=maven+logo&go=Submit&qs=n&form=QBLH&scope=images&pq=maven+logo
> >>
> >> Our current logo, with a single highlighted letter stands out quite well
> >> from the other "maven" logos, so keeping a highlighted letter and an
> italic
> >> rendered font maintains continuity with our current logo.
> >>
> >> By changing the highlighted letter to the `v` and by using two Apache
> >> feathers to create the `v`, we connect our logo back to Apache... we are
> >> Apache Maven after all.
> >>
> >> The `v` is also the common short term for version (e.g.v3 is short for
> >> version 3). Apache Maven puts a lot of emphasis on versions of
> dependencies
> >> and plugins... you could say that versions are very important to Maven.
> >>
> >> The colours of the feather were changed to solid colours to match the
> owl
> >> mascot's scarf, beak and eyebrows
